    Check out how Coffee can cut multiple sclerosis risk

    10 march 2016
    Drinking six cups of coffee a day may cut the risk of developing multiple sclerosis, research suggests.
    Experts are not sure why coffee protects against the disease - but they suspect that the caffeine is responsible.Caffeine, a central nervous system stimulant, has neuroprotective properties and can suppress the production of chemicals involved in the inflammatory response, describing its association with MS, the researchers explained.The researchers, in the study published online in the Journal of Neurology Neurosurgery & Psychiatry, based their findings on two representative population studies.
    The scientists now say they have high hopes for further studies of how coffee affects multiple sclerosis to perhaps come up with some sort of medication for it in the future: 
    "Further studies are required to longitudinally assess the association between consumption of coffee and disease activity in MS, and to evaluate the mechanisms by which coffee may be acting, which could thus lead to new therapeutic targets."
